EGYPT, Alexandria. Severus Alexander. AD 222-235. Potin Tetradrachm (24mm, 12.07 g, 12h). Dated RY 13 (AD 233/4). Laureate, draped, and cuirassed bust right, seen from behind / Asclepius standing facing, head left, sacrificing from a patera over lighted altar to left, leaning on serpent-entwined staff to right; to right, palm frond; L IΓ (date) to upper left. Köln –; Dattari (Savio) 4271; K&G 62.191; RPC VI Online 10600; Emmett 3092.13 (R33). Fully silvered, some roughness. Near VF. Rare.

From the Dr. Thomas E. Beniak Collection, purchased from Harlan J. Berk, 28 March 1991.
